Within my practice buildings and places that have existed for decades tell stories.
Image reproduction, memory, and the spaces I inhabit serve as an archive. Radical restoration techniques such as strappo, painting and sculpture deeply inform my
process too—echoing in my work and combining into large-scale installations.
Recently, I’ve begun incorporating fictional narratives, sound, and non-visible
materials such as UV pigments. These mediums are intertwined, and allow me to
develop a visual language to reimagine spatial memories. Often, it is my body that determines the scale of the work, but emerges is fragmented, truncated, yet ‘whole’.
Preservation is a continuation of materials—an act of care that navigates the
complexities of reproduction in today’s shifting realities.
To me it is a form of resilience.
